1. Explain 2 reasons telehealth aligns well with early intervention services (IDEA Part C).
2. Identify 3 key resources to support best practices when using telehealth to deliver early intervention services.
3. Identify 3 assessments and 3 interventions that can be used with a telehealth service delivery model.
4. Describe 2 benefits and 2 challenges associated with the implementation of telehealth in early intervention programs.
